The Effect of Digital Printing on the Textile Industry

The textile industry has undergone a significant transformation in recent years due to the advent of digital printing meaning printing technology. Modern printing techniques has revolutionized the way textiles are designed, produced, and marketed. This article will explore the impact of digital printing on the textile industry and examine its benefits, challenges, and future prospects.


One of the primary benefits of digital printing in the textile industry is its ability to produce limited quantities of custom-printed textiles in a quick and efficient manner. This has made it an ideal choice for fashion designers who require a high degree of creative control and rapid turnaround. With digital printing, fashion designers can now create unique and intricate designs that were previously impossible to produce with old-school printing methods.


Another significant aspect of digital printing on the textile industry is its environmental friendliness. Earlier printing methods involve the use of large amounts of ink, electricity, and water, resulting in significant environmental pollution. In contrast, digital printing uses a small amount of ink, minimizing waste and reducing the carbon footprint associated with textile production.


Digital printing has also enabled the development of sustainable textile production methods, such as producing clothing from eco-friendly fabrics. This has led to a surge in demand for sustainable fashion choices, with many consumers now opting for environmentally responsible fashion.


However, despite these benefits, digital printing in the textile industry also faces several challenges. One of the main challenges is the high cost of digital printing equipment, which can be financially burdensome for smaller manufacturers. Additionally, the initial set-up costs for digital printing can be high, which can make it difficult for manufacturers to recover their outlay.


Another challenge facing digital printing in the textile industry is the quality of print. While digital printing has made significant strides in terms of quality and precision, there are still instances where the print quality is not up to par. This can be due to a variety of factors, including the type of fabric used and the printing technique employed.


In conclusion, digital printing has had a profound impact on the textile industry, enabling the production of high-quality, custom-printed fabrics. While there are challenges to digital printing in the textile industry, its benefits - including environmental friendliness, flexibility, and customization - make it an attractive choice for manufacturers and consumers alike. As the demand for sustainable fashion continues to grow, digital printing is likely to play an increasingly important role in the textile industry.


Moreover, digital printing is not a replacement for traditional printing methods but rather an extension of the industry. As a result, many manufacturers are now adopting a mixed-method approach, combining digital printing with traditional screen printing methods to produce high-quality, custom-printed fabrics. This has led to a new era of exciting new developments in the textile industry, with many manufacturers now pushing the boundaries of what is possible with digital printing.


In the future, we can expect to see even more advanced digital printing technology, such as sublimation printing and direct-to-film printing. These technologies will enable manufacturers to produce even more complex and intricate designs, further increasing its versatility and appeal. With its ability to produce high-quality, custom-printed fabrics quickly and efficiently, digital printing is likely to play an increasingly important role in the textile industry for years to come.
